永发信息网

extjs使用数组取得前台界面数据(一张表)存放到后台(另张表)

答案:2  悬赏:30  手机版
解决时间 2021-02-21 14:13
extjs使用数组取得前台界面数据(一张表)存放到后台(另张表)
最佳答案
你好.不是很了解你的意思
前台的表数据大多用grid表示
grid.store 便是数据内容.
传递数据最方便还是用String过到后台
1.将grid.store的数据转换成String
传递store 或json数据

function(jsondata) {
var listRecord = new Array();
if(jsondata instanceof Ext.data.Store) {
jsondata.each(function(record) {
listRecord.push(record.data);
});
} else if(jsondata instanceof Array) {
Ext.each(jsondata, function(record) {
listRecord.push(record.data);
});
}
//decode

return Ext.encode(listRecord);
};
2.将转换后的str提交到后台处理.
3. 利用反射 或工具类 将 str转换为bean
4.将bean保存进数据库中.
全部回答
后台返回的数据是 {'id':1,'name':'st','grant':[{'tm_id':1,'tm_name':'zc'},{'tm_id':2,'tm_name':'ww'}]} 前台获取 var data = eval("(" + json + ")");//json为接收的后台返回的数据; var id1 = data.grant[0].tm_id; var name1 = data.grant[0].tm_name; var id2 = data.grant[1].tm_id; var name2 = data.grant[1].tm_name;
我要举报
如以上问答信息为低俗、色情、不良、暴力、侵权、涉及违法等信息,可以点下面链接进行举报!
大家都在看
凡帝罗防盗门怎么样?
新里·卢浮公馆三期这个地址在什么地方,我要
省略某位上的尾数是【四舍五入】还是【直接省
新能源汽车的大趋势下,汽车后市场将发生哪些
振声集团这个地址在什么地方,我要处理点事
寻仙神兽侍宠蛋的极品属性都是这么弄到的?比
莎莎饰品我想知道这个在什么地方
珲皇地产地址在哪,我要去那里办事
李某,男性,55岁。关节、肌肉疼痛,屈伸不利
我的文胸是b85,是38号B罩杯的吗
老公天天玩游戏,玩到晚上4点,我上厕所还在
广西艺术学院食堂怎么去啊,有知道地址的么
材料一:我国居民的恩格尔系数走势年份1998年
肯尼亚红茶是怎么冲泡的
俪都影社在哪里啊,我有事要去这个地方
推荐资讯
海贼王七武海中最厉害的是谁?女帝吗?有赤犬
高记手擀面骨头馆地址在哪,我要去那里办事
ios10.1.1能不能改信号
男,76岁,有慢性支肺气肿史。咳嗽脓痰伴气急
“也” 字 当 头 的 “成语”
材料1:2010年5月1日至10月31日,上海世博会
小花仙家族凭证怎么获得
去火茶的制作方法有哪些
开发区昌时车业自行车租赁点我想知道这个在什
个案护理方式的优点包括A.护患沟通机会多B.病
化简:|2a|-|a+c|-|1-b|+|a-b| c
perjournalstyle是什么意思
正方形一边上任一点到这个正方形两条对角线的
阴历怎么看 ?